  • *Role Overview**

Gate Manufacturing Private Limited is looking for an experienced and detail\-oriented **Senior Costing Engineer** to lead product costing, cost analysis, and commercial costing activities for manufacturing operations. The ideal candidate should have strong experience in **Fabrication, Sheet Metal, Machining, and Precision Manufacturing industries**, with expertise in raw material costing, process costing, BOM analysis, routing, RFQ costing, and profitability analysis.

The role requires hands\-on experience in evaluating manufacturing costs across fabrication, machining, welding, sheet metal, CNC, tooling, and secondary operations while supporting business decisions, customer quotations, and cost optimization initiatives.

The candidate will work closely with production, engineering, sourcing, SCM, quality, and sales teams to ensure accurate costing models, margin optimization, and commercial feasibility for new and existing products.

  • *Key Responsibilities**
  • *Product Costing \& Estimation**

· Prepare detailed product costing for fabricated, machined, sheet metal, and assembled components.

· Analyze manufacturing costs including raw material, machining, fabrication, welding, tooling, labor, overheads, and consumables.

· Develop cost sheets based on engineering drawings, BOMs, routing, and customer specifications.

· Prepare RFQ and quotation costing for new business opportunities.

  • *Manufacturing Process Costing**

· Evaluate process\-wise costing for CNC machining, fabrication, sheet metal forming, laser cutting, bending, welding, powder coating, assembly, and secondary operations.

· Analyze cycle times, machine hour rates, labor cost, setup costs, and productivity assumptions.

· Coordinate with engineering and production teams for process validation and costing accuracy.

  • *Commercial Feasibility \& Pricing**

· Conduct profitability and margin analysis for customer quotations.

· Support pricing decisions based on material fluctuations, conversion costs, and manufacturing feasibility.

· Recommend optimal costing strategies to improve profitability.

· Ensure commercial viability before order acceptance.

  • *BOM \& Cost Structure Management**

· Validate BOMs, material specifications, and routing details for costing accuracy.

· Review and update standard costing structures periodically.

· Maintain accurate costing databases and cost assumptions.

· Analyze standard cost vs actual cost deviations.

  • *Cost Optimization \& Value Engineering**

· Identify cost reduction opportunities across manufacturing processes.

· Work with engineering and production teams for value engineering and alternate process recommendations.

· Drive initiatives to reduce scrap, wastage, cycle time, and non\-value\-added activities.

· Recommend alternate materials, suppliers, and process improvements for cost efficiency.

  • *Vendor \& Supplier Cost Analysis**

· Coordinate with procurement and suppliers for raw material pricing and conversion cost benchmarking.

· Evaluate supplier quotations and manufacturing feasibility.

· Develop cost benchmarking models for fabrication and machining vendors.

· Support supplier negotiations through cost analysis.

  • *Cross Functional Coordination**

· Work closely with Engineering, Production, SCM, Procurement, Finance, and Sales teams for accurate costing inputs.

· Coordinate with NPD and program management teams for new product costing.

· Support customer discussions related to commercial and technical costing clarifications.

  • *MIS, Reporting \& Cost Analysis**

· Prepare detailed costing reports, margin analysis, and profitability reports.

· Monitor actual vs estimated manufacturing costs.

· Present cost variance analysis and improvement opportunities to management.

· Maintain cost dashboards and pricing trackers.

  • *Required Qualifications**
  • *Education:** B.E / B.Tech in Mechanical / Production / Industrial Engineering OR MBA Finance / ICWA / CMA preferred.
  • *Mandatory Experience**

· Strong experience in **Fabrication Costing, Sheet Metal Costing, and Machining Costing**.

· Hands\-on exposure to **CNC machining, fabrication, welding, laser cutting, bending, press operations, assembly, and surface treatment processes**.

· Experience in **RFQ costing, BOM costing, should costing, and product estimation**.

· Knowledge of **machine hour rate calculations, cycle time study, labor costing, and overhead allocation**.

· Strong understanding of **engineering drawings and manufacturing processes**.

· Experience in customer quotation costing and commercial feasibility.
